The story of Irene E. Jones began in 1886 in Bastrop, Louisiana. In 1900, Irene E. Jones resided in Police Jury Ward 1, Morehouse, Louisiana, USA. In 1910, Irene E. Jones resided in Campti, Morehouse, Louisiana, USA. Irene E. Jones married Joseph Ellis Turpin. Irene E. Jones passed away in 1968 in Bastrop, Morehouse Parish, Louisiana, United States of America.
